Commit Graph

  • 1e8e83f6ae refactoring UltrafunkAmsterdam 2022-11-29 18:26:11 +0100
  • e33312535e update readme. ensure children(recursive=True) returns a list UltrafunkAmsterdam 2022-11-29 18:19:28 +0100
  • e4d75cbdd0 Merge branch '3.2.0' of http://github.com/ultrafunkamsterdam/undetected-chromedriver into 3.2.0 UltrafunkAmsterdam 2022-11-29 18:11:50 +0100
  • f13a0c1531
    Update setup.py Leon 2022-11-29 14:27:57 +0100
  • cb3d91064a
    Update example.py Leon 2022-11-29 14:25:42 +0100
  • b11a720f3e
    Update example.py Leon 2022-11-29 14:25:25 +0100
  • 6caf8fe3d0
    add additional search path for x32 and updated 'port' description Leon 2022-11-29 11:16:45 +0100
  • 6adeb2d285 optimized import maze UltrafunkAmsterdam 2022-11-28 23:47:38 +0100
  • 25bca31f35 > added WebElement.click_safe() method, in case you get detected after clicking a link UltrafunkAmsterdam 2022-11-28 23:40:41 +0100
  • 0667a9f6e0
    Update __init__.py #920 kaliiiiiiiiiii 2022-11-25 13:09:40 +0100
  • 33d2a72848
    Merge pull request #674 from JJ/patch-1 Leon 2022-11-21 16:40:20 +0000
  • 9db7588a71 3.1.7 UltrafunkAmsterdam 2022-11-20 22:07:24 +0100
  • 0ce879001f resolve conflicts UltrafunkAmsterdam 2022-11-20 22:05:04 +0100
  • 73f554f659 resolve conflicts UltrafunkAmsterdam 2022-11-20 21:44:17 +0100
  • 2742ff582d
    use_subprocess=True Leon 2022-11-20 21:29:13 +0100
  • d88946f921
    Merge 1a337e4186 into 7cb068d977 #558 sebdelsol 2022-11-12 05:26:38 +0100
  • 1a337e4186
    Update __init__.py #558 sebdelsol 2022-11-12 05:25:29 +0100
  • 828c2d1ffb Leon's review sebdelsol 2022-11-11 14:03:31 +0100
  • 7607cec622 unnecessary staticmethods sebdelsol 2022-11-11 14:01:07 +0100
  • fd9cd57ab7 Merge remote-tracking branch 'upstream/master' sebdelsol 2022-11-11 13:39:51 +0100
  • 75c4a56951
    fix ultrafunkamsterdam/undetected-chromedriver#869 sebdelsol 2022-11-06 20:02:24 +0100
  • 2ef9791abb
    fix service_creationflags sebdelsol 2022-11-06 15:55:34 +0100
  • 7cb068d977 Merge remote-tracking branch 'origin/added-window_new()-method-to-open-new-window' into 3.1.6 UltrafunkAmsterdam 2022-10-15 19:39:39 +0200
  • 67e84a8b06
    Update README.md #839 Leon 2022-10-15 19:26:01 +0200
  • 40ad1812e2
    Update __init__.py Leon 2022-10-15 16:51:47 +0200
  • 632bb6b1e5
    3.1.6 prep Leon 2022-10-15 16:18:13 +0200
  • 299e8a4922
    Merge pull request #1 from kmsu0408/master Åre 2022-10-10 10:47:12 +0200
  • 028519cf96
    version up kmsu0408 2022-10-05 23:44:41 +0900
  • d1b59cf54c
    Update __init__.py #823 Matthew Waller 2022-09-28 18:39:38 -0700
  • ec5eb85ed5
    Fix string formatting error when logging exception #802 j-foreman 2022-08-31 15:35:43 +0300
  • f6f91eee65
    Update README.md #801 draftmanpenny 2022-08-30 15:12:07 -0700
  • 1c45a39000 service_creationflags sebdelsol 2022-08-30 13:46:41 +0200
  • 17f7383bd3
    Updated sample code #788 மனோஜ்குமார் பழனிச்சாமி 2022-08-20 09:56:24 +0530
  • 2378ef7679
    Update patcher.py Åre 2022-07-21 22:12:43 +0200
  • cc44dbcc09
    Update __init__.py #835 Leon 2022-07-17 11:18:24 +0200
  • 6336874933 fix #704 sebdelsol 2022-06-29 12:07:25 +0200
  • 8f0860bc4a
    Probably a typo? #674 Juan Julián Merelo Guervós 2022-06-09 20:59:08 +0200
  • 30c1499c62
    Update setup.py #667 Colin Delahunty 2022-06-06 07:21:39 -0400
  • 5c98438725 path for aws lambda #643 AktanKasymaliev 2022-05-23 23:18:06 +0600
  • 444d9e4aba paht for aws lambda #642 AktanKasymaliev 2022-05-23 23:07:24 +0600
  • f386a5b743 path for aws lambda AktanKasymaliev 2022-05-23 22:36:31 +0600
  • f5b47dbdd5 forgot truncate sebdelsol 2022-04-04 13:22:28 +0200
  • 8084b3f9c4 some headless evasions sebdelsol 2022-04-04 13:20:25 +0200
  • 843173827a fix find_chrome_executable() on x86 Windows sebdelsol 2022-03-18 16:11:55 +0100
  • 0bf986ee8b fix corrupt prefs when the file already exists sebdelsol 2022-03-18 15:41:53 +0100
  • 45a43af20f
    sync #545 sebdelsol 2022-03-18 15:10:28 +0100
  • 6b133012e9
    sync sebdelsol 2022-03-18 15:09:53 +0100
  • 7434df1024
    sync sebdelsol 2022-03-18 15:08:47 +0100
  • 8e3a98e5d4 fix broken preferences when already existing sebdelsol 2022-03-17 18:00:26 +0100
  • 5e54c16b94
    Merge 9b6cc175c4 into b2e804e977 #446 lulucas 2022-03-17 10:32:33 +0800
  • b2e804e977 quickfixes UltrafunkAmsterdam 2022-03-16 22:47:48 +0100
  • 174554c600
    3.1.5r3 Leon 2022-03-16 22:39:32 +0100
  • 4879698118 - fix unlinking driver at exit - speedup exit process - fix creation of driver in multithreaded scenario - experimental_option now supports "nested" string (eg: example: options.add_experimental_option("prefs": {"profile.default_content_setting_values.images": 2 }) ) #552 sebdelsol 2022-03-16 20:32:26 +0100
  • 5c467b31eb fix unlinking at exit and fix driver creation file handling for multithread sebdelsol 2022-03-16 20:32:26 +0100
  • 35ca8ef8f6
    Merge 3915f87ae1 into fdd8e3c705 #545 sebdelsol 2022-03-16 19:07:47 +0100
  • 3915f87ae1 oops sebdelsol 2022-03-16 19:05:43 +0100
  • 9a6196c8aa check os.environ path is not None sebdelsol 2022-03-16 16:57:56 +0100
  • f658697877 wait for chromedriver to terminate sebdelsol 2022-03-16 16:53:51 +0100
  • 18ea1897a9 fix old uc.ChromeOptions.user_data_dir case sebdelsol 2022-03-16 16:44:38 +0100
  • 035c795543 Fix FileExistsError sebdelsol 2022-03-16 13:52:24 +0100
  • 93b5237ef4 no walrus nor reduce sebdelsol 2022-03-15 10:30:06 +0100
  • 89c477d65d add prefs experimental options sebdelsol 2022-03-14 15:44:59 +0100
  • 7ddf3b5b64 Fix Patcher zip file race condition sebdelsol 2022-03-14 14:39:54 +0100
  • fdd8e3c705
    Merge pull request #543 from ultrafunkamsterdam/3.1.5 Leon 2022-03-14 00:40:55 +0100
  • 5c0d2e4cb8
    Update __init__.py #543 Leon 2022-03-14 00:37:12 +0100
  • fa007b1742 added quic test cloudflare script for windows UltrafunkAmsterdam 2022-03-14 00:22:13 +0100
  • a448fc685d Merge branch '3.1.5' of http://github.com/ultrafunkamsterdam/undetected-chromedriver into 3.1.5 UltrafunkAmsterdam 2022-03-14 00:21:26 +0100
  • bf1cf1bc14 changed the way how patcher works (for those using multiple sessions/processes). UltrafunkAmsterdam 2022-03-14 00:06:49 +0100
  • 2da29ae4f7 changed the way how patcher works (for those using multiple sessions/processes). UltrafunkAmsterdam 2022-03-14 00:06:49 +0100
  • 7c25fff16e 3.1.5r2 UltrafunkAmsterdam 2022-03-13 23:49:02 +0100
  • 4cf3eb70ac 3.1.5r1 UltrafunkAmsterdam 2022-03-13 23:49:02 +0100
  • b876db7e9a 3.15 UltrafunkAmsterdam 2022-03-13 23:42:41 +0100
  • a6cf33b0e2 3.15 UltrafunkAmsterdam 2022-03-13 23:42:41 +0100
  • 087fa8d732 Patcher: changed the way how patcher works (for those using multiple sessions/processes). UltrafunkAmsterdam 2022-03-13 23:05:22 +0100
  • 2710213a7e Patcher: changed the way how patcher works (for those using multiple sessions/processes). UltrafunkAmsterdam 2022-03-13 23:05:22 +0100
  • b13d94e08a
    [win] quick and clean test to check cloudflare bypass Leon 2022-03-13 20:04:26 +0100
  • 22bedb6d7e Add Chromium support on MacOS #535 edde746 2022-03-07 19:11:58 +0100
  • 2d4d8f9d36
    Update __init__.py Åre 2022-02-21 13:56:54 +0100
  • 8125c1e841
    Update patcher.py Åre 2022-02-20 23:04:03 +0100
  • 3259c94114
    Add Chromedriver Versions Åre 2022-02-20 17:25:26 +0100
  • d168f6b22c
    Update patcher.py Åre 2022-02-08 08:51:35 +0100
  • 76f7a2bef8
    Add more Chromedriver Versions Åre 2022-02-08 08:34:14 +0100
  • 7c1ef5dbf4
    Fix URL Failure Åre 2022-02-07 21:50:39 +0100
  • 134a1628d0 find_chrome_executable: search for 'google-chrome-stable' #485 emamaker 2022-02-04 19:44:07 +0100
  • 8b81ab5f39 allow for customizable chromedriver binary location #484 emamaker 2022-02-04 19:39:29 +0100
  • 3fbe9f594c
    Delete .DS_Store Åre 2022-01-19 13:55:36 +0100
  • d8bc29dc1e
    Entferne Unnötigen Code Åre 2022-01-19 13:54:49 +0100
  • 5624d6e4c8
    Update patcher.py Åre 2022-01-18 23:33:24 +0100
  • b572e2c6cc Make Arm Support Cleaner Åre 2022-01-18 23:31:50 +0100
  • 0e5ac91a51 armv7 support Åre 2022-01-14 09:10:40 +0100
  • 9b6cc175c4
    Update __init__.py #446 lulucas 2022-01-12 14:46:23 +0800
  • 5373b4826f Add armv7 Åre 2022-01-10 00:39:50 +0100
  • b00abac2f9 fix executable_path for custom chromedriver #434 NgocDung Nong 2022-01-04 22:21:20 +0700
  • a227c1f2a4 removed cdp module UltrafunkAmsterdam 2021-12-28 16:39:59 +0100
  • a4cc4a8b72
    Update setup.py Leon 2021-12-28 16:36:15 +0100
  • 0441480704 removed unneeded method UltrafunkAmsterdam 2021-12-28 16:25:21 +0100
  • f6603494e3 tab_new(url, switch_to=False) new tabs opened using this method will be undetectable as well - Web elements returned from find_elements() now have a `attrs` property which displays all attributes of element UltrafunkAmsterdam 2021-12-28 16:19:07 +0100
  • d04411f05f removed unneeded module UltrafunkAmsterdam 2021-12-28 14:56:10 +0100
  • 8dfad76703
    Merge pull request #323 from MattWaller/master Leon 2021-12-26 12:34:15 +0000
  • 1044a7b767
    Merge pull request #420 from brandfocus/master Leon 2021-12-26 12:32:35 +0000